mini ui中grid 的updateRow() 用法
时间: 2024-02-20 08:00:47 浏览: 166
JEECG UI标签库帮助文档v3.3
3星 · 编辑精心推荐
在 Mini UI 中,Grid 组件的 `updateRow(rowIndex, rowData)` 方法用于更新指定行的数据。其中,`rowIndex` 表示要更新的行的索引,`rowData` 表示新的行数据。
具体使用方法如下:
1. 获取 Grid 组件对象:
```javascript
var grid = mini.get("gridId");
```
2. 调用 `updateRow()` 方法:
```javascript
grid.updateRow(rowIndex, rowData);
```
其中,`rowIndex` 表示要更新的行的索引,从0开始;`rowData` 表示更新后的行数据,必须是一个 JavaScript 对象。
例如,下面的代码将第2行的数据更新为新的数据:
```javascript
var grid = mini.get("gridId");
var rowIndex = 1;
var rowData = {
id: 1002,
name: "Tom",
age: 25,
gender: "male"
};
grid.updateRow(rowIndex, rowData);
```
注意,更新后会自动重绘 Grid 组件,因此不需要再手动调用 `reload()` 方法。
阅读全文